> I have installed Fedora DS, and I am extending my schema, I used the 
> ol-schema-migrate.pl script to migrate some openldap schemas.
> The problem is that when I restart th server, I get an error about the 
> syntax oid of an atributte that is Numeric String 
> 1.3.6.1.4.1.1466.115.121.1.36, but it is supposed to be supported, 
> isn't it?
No, Fedora DS does not currently support that syntax OID.  You can use 
1.3.6.1.4.1.1466.115.121.1.15 instead
